Kitchen remodeling costs change based on the scope of your vision. Opting for custom cabinetry or high-end stone countertops will move the price up, while sticking with standard layouts and materials keeps the budget lower. Removing walls, updating plumbing, or changing your floor plan adds labor time and complexity to the project. Ready-to-assemble (RTA) kitchen cabinets can be a cost-effective option for Tulsa homeowners. They are typically less expensive than pre-assembled or custom cabinets because you or the installer puts them together. Butcher block countertops are made from strips of hardwood glued together, offering a warm, natural aesthetic. They are durable for food preparation but require regular sealing with food-grade mineral oil to prevent staining and water damage. Cabinet painting in Tulsa involves preparing the existing cabinets by cleaning, sanding, and priming them. Then, multiple thin coats of high-quality paint are applied for a durable, smooth finish. Pros will protect surrounding areas to prevent overspray. This process can significantly update the look of your kitchen without the cost of new cabinets. Solid surface countertops, like Corian, are a blend of acrylic and mineral compounds. They are non-porous, meaning they resist stains and are easy to clean, which is a major benefit for busy kitchens in Tulsa. Solid surfaces can also be seamlessly joined, creating a smooth, continuous look. In Tulsa, kitchen cabinets generally fall into three categories: stock, semi-custom, and custom. Stock cabinets are pre-made and available in standard sizes. Semi-custom offer more options for sizes and finishes. Custom cabinets are built to your exact specifications.
